No can date
Pours a large foamy 2 finger head with great retention, fair lacing, hazy med orange-gold color
Nose is nice, floral hops and floral yeast phenol notes, fruity esters, plenty of citrus, orange, tangerine, orange creamscicle, little grapefruit and tropical notes, grainy cereal malt and doughy wheat, general tree fruit esters
Taste brings lots more citrus, orange cream, big orange cream and tangerine, little pithy, grapefruit, getting a touch spicy grassy and green from the hops later, tropical fruit notes, more cereal malt grain, doughy wheat and grist, touch of water softening chalk like, light floral phenols and fruity esters from the yeast but mostly overpowered by the hops, light bitterness, dry finish with med bitterness and spicy green hops
Mouth is med bod, very creamy soft, med frothy carb, low alcohol
Overall not bad, wish the hops were a bit more subdued so the yeast could shine more, yeast additions were nice though

16oz. can served in a Spiegelau ale glass. Pours a dull, milky orange with a tight, quarter inch, bright white head. Nose expresses citrus and herbal/medicinal notes. Taste follows nose with the additional of some herbal bitterness that brings up the finish. Mouthfeel is light-medium in body with a mild acidity and an assertive carbonation. Overall, interesting with a fair amount of complexity - somewhere between an American IPA and a Belgian IPA in my opinion.
